“美国解除对华C919发动机出口禁令”
Guan Cha Zhe Wang· 2025-07-04 00:20
Group 1 - The U.S. government has notified General Electric Aviation that it can resume exporting jet engines to the Commercial Aircraft Corporation of China (COMAC), indicating a thaw in U.S.-China trade tensions [1][2] - The restored export licenses include the LEAP-1C engine for the COMAC C919 single-aisle passenger aircraft and the CF34 engine for the C909 regional aircraft [2][4] - Other aerospace companies, such as Honeywell Aerospace and Collins Aerospace, also had their export restrictions lifted, allowing them to supply components for the C919 [4][10] Group 2 - The lifting of the export ban was anticipated, reflecting the unpredictable nature of the current U.S. administration and the ongoing trade negotiations between the two countries [1][6] - Despite the lifting of the ban, the domestic production process for the C919 will continue to advance, with a focus on developing domestic engines [8][10] - The Chinese aviation industry has made significant progress in recent years, with domestic systems like flight control and avionics being developed to meet international standards [8][9]
新家办前线 | 港股、A股IPO双爆,资本为何押注中国市场?
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-07-04 00:11
Core Viewpoint - The Chinese capital market experienced an unprecedented boom in the first half of 2025, with both Hong Kong and A-share IPO markets thriving simultaneously, highlighting the strong vitality of the Chinese capital market [1][22]. Group 1: Hong Kong IPO Market - In the first half of 2025, 43 new companies were listed in Hong Kong, an increase of 13 companies compared to the same period last year, representing a growth rate of 43.33% [3]. - The total fundraising amount for these 43 new listings reached 1,067.13 billion HKD, a staggering increase of 688.54% from 135.33 billion HKD in the previous year, surpassing the total for the entire year of 2024 [3]. - The average subscription multiple for new IPOs in Hong Kong soared to over 600 times, marking a six-year high, with the top three oversubscribed IPOs being 6,000 times, 5,258 times, and 3,617 times respectively [8][22]. Group 2: A-share Market - On June 30, 2025, A-share markets saw a significant surge with 41 new IPO applications accepted overnight, with the Beijing Stock Exchange accepting 32, the Sci-Tech Innovation Board 5, and the Shenzhen Stock Exchange 4 [9][11]. - The strong demand for A-share listings reflects the robust capacity and attractiveness of the A-share market, driven by a large investor base and favorable policies [11][12]. Group 3: Industry Trends - The primary sectors for new listings in Hong Kong included consumer, technology, and pharmaceuticals, with 10 companies each from the pharmaceutical and technology sectors [6]. - The emergence of generative AI has led to a surge in AI companies filing for IPOs in Hong Kong, indicating a growing trend in the tech sector [6]. Group 4: Policy and Market Environment - Both Hong Kong and A-share markets have implemented a series of policy reforms to create a favorable environment for listings, including lowering market capitalization thresholds for tech companies and optimizing IPO pricing processes [12][15]. - The continuous improvement of policies has injected vitality into both markets, enhancing their attractiveness for companies seeking to go public [12][23]. Group 5: Future Outlook - The outlook for the Hong Kong IPO market remains strong, with expectations of raising over 200 billion HKD in 2025 and potentially 80 new listings [23]. - The collaboration between Hong Kong and A-share markets is expected to create new opportunities for the Chinese capital market, allowing for resource sharing and complementary advantages [24][25].

2025年上半年港股承销排行榜
Wind万得· 2025-07-01 22:23
Core Viewpoint - The Hong Kong stock market has seen a significant resurgence in 2025, with the Hang Seng Index rising by 21% and the Hang Seng Tech Index increasing by 19%, attracting international capital to invest in Chinese assets [1] Group 1: Equity Financing Market Overview - In the first half of 2025, the total amount of equity financing in the Hong Kong primary market reached HKD 250.4 billion, a substantial increase of 318% compared to HKD 59.8 billion in the same period last year [4] - The IPO financing scale was HKD 106.7 billion, up 688% year-on-year, with 43 companies successfully listing on the main board, a 43% increase from 30 companies last year [16][19] - The placement financing scale also saw significant growth, raising HKD 138.6 billion, an increase of 342.69% year-on-year [4] Group 2: Financing Method Distribution - In the first half of 2025, the distribution of financing methods showed that IPOs accounted for 42.62% of total fundraising, while placements made up the largest share at 55.35% [5][9] - Rights issues and consideration issues contributed 1.64% and 0.40% respectively to the total fundraising [5][9] Group 3: Industry Distribution of Financing - The top three industries in terms of fundraising amounts were hardware equipment (HKD 50.6 billion), automotive and parts (HKD 47.9 billion), and electrical equipment (HKD 44.6 billion) [10] - The software services industry led in the number of financing events with 22 occurrences, followed by non-bank financials with 21 and pharmaceuticals with 17 [13] Group 4: IPO Trends - The number of IPOs in the first half of 2025 was 43, a 43.33% increase from the previous year [16] - The highest fundraising from IPOs came from CATL, which raised HKD 41 billion, followed by Heng Rui Pharmaceutical and Hai Tian Wei Ye with HKD 11.37 billion and HKD 10.12 billion respectively [30] Group 5: Refinancing Trends - Total refinancing raised HKD 143.7 billion in the first half of 2025, a 210.45% increase from HKD 46.3 billion last year, with 224 refinancing projects [35] - The hardware equipment industry led refinancing with HKD 49.1 billion, primarily from Xiaomi's placement of HKD 42.6 billion [40] Group 6: Underwriting Rankings - CICC topped the IPO underwriting scale with HKD 18.02 billion, followed by Huatai Securities with HKD 10.83 billion and Merrill Lynch with HKD 9.26 billion [49] - In refinancing underwriting, Goldman Sachs led with HKD 26.24 billion, followed by CICC with HKD 18.09 billion [63]
